From: Anton Khirnov <anton@khirnov.net> To: ffmpeg-devel@ffmpeg.org Subject: [FFmpeg-devel] [PATCH 1/3] doc/examples/transcode: set packet timebase for decoding Date: Wed, 31 May 2023 17:32:03 +0200 Message-ID: <20230531153205.24424-1-anton@khirnov.net> (raw) It is recommended for callers to set it, though not required. --- doc/examples/transcode.c | 3 +++ 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+) diff --git a/doc/examples/transcode.c b/doc/examples/transcode.c index 805a028ed7..7110816fe6 100644 --- a/doc/examples/transcode.c +++ b/doc/examples/transcode.c @@ -97,6 +97,9 @@ static int open_input_file(const char *filename) "for stream #%u\n", i); return ret; } + + codec_ctx->pkt_timebase = stream->time_base; + /* Reencode video & audio and remux subtitles etc. */ if (codec_ctx->codec_type == AVMEDIA_TYPE_VIDEO || codec_ctx->codec_type == AVMEDIA_TYPE_AUDIO) { -- 2.40.1 _______________________________________________ ffmpeg-devel mailing list ffmpeg-devel@ffmpeg.org https://ffmpeg.org/mailman/listinfo/ffmpeg-devel To unsubscribe, visit link above, or email ffmpeg-devel-request@ffmpeg.org with subject "unsubscribe".
